The Ghost is the newest generation and connects to the CAN data network of your vehicle. A personalised PIN code can be entered by using the standard buttons on the dashboard, or the steering wheel. The Ghost will then stop the engine from starting. It can be programmed with a variety of settings like Gear Change Blocking (vehicle-dependent), Stall on Start (vehicle-dependent) or Lock Gearbox. It is completely undetectable and does not make use of radio frequency signals, which means that it is not detected by RF scanning equipment or a 'code grabber'.
The Ghost is a small, weatherproof device that is sealed to be concealed in the vehicle or mounted on the dashboard where it is virtually impossible for a thief to find. The TASSA verification process assures that any installation work performed on the Ghost will be done so by a qualified and experienced installer. This provides the customer's, insurers' and police's confidence in the quality installation. It also ensures that the installers adhere to the directions of the product manufacturer and correctly install the product. Despite its many advantages, the Ghost has certain issues that could occur after installation. These issues can be caused by many factors including faulty wiring or an uncompatible mobile app. In these instances, calling a professional installer is the best way to solve the issue.

Another problem encountered by users is the difficulty entering the Ghost's disarm sequence. This is usually due users forgetting or not practising the correct sequence. However, the manual for the device includes an emergency code that can be used in case of such problems.
